Editorial Reviews

Amazon.com Product Description
If you are looking for autofocus convenience and flash versatility, find it in the Olympus Trip XB-40 AF QD. In the XB-40, an infrared autofocus system with focus lock and a sharp lens combine for consistently clear shots. The auto- flash takes care of low-light situations, and fill-in flash helps minimize strong backlight and sidelight.

This camera offers precision autofocus with point-and-shoot simplicity. It automatically sets the film exposure so you don't have to remember to set it every time you reload. The motorized film load advances and rewinds in seconds. Focus lock is possible and enables accurate focus even when the subject of the photo is off-center. Quartz date and time recording make organizing your developed photographs a breeze.

Easy to use, but very disappointing fuzzy pictures.2
Lousy autofocus - I replaced the camera once and the new one is no better. I am sick of fuzzy, hazy pictures!

I consistently get MUCH better sharpness and quality with the Fuji SnapShot disposable cameras, as well as the Vivitar focus-free cheapie. Same shot, same time, same place they both put this camera to shame!

Even with ASA400 or ASA800 film, the pictures typically turn out too dark and with poor contrast as well. If pictures are worth taking, they really should turn out better than this!
